Description:

Not-for-profit seeks a Financial Administrator with fund/grant accounting experience. In this role, you will assist with accounting and administrative transactions in addition to: assisting with grant administration, perform expense analysis, prepare purchase order liquidations, compile and analysis grant data, prepare budgets, assist with journal entries, develop and implement financial strategies, coordinate and facilitate external audits, implement and manage financial software/systems, and collaborate with other departments to support financial and operational goals. In this Financial Administrator role, you will keep aligned with compliance by following general accounting policies and procedures as well as HR-related regulations.

Responsibilities

  • Enter and process accounts payable/receivable
  • Maintain general ledger
  • Grant Administration
  • Assist with administrative support
  • Maintain internal file/record keeping system
  • Budgeting & Planning
  • Spreadsheet Maintenance
  • Purchase Orders
  • Cash Disbursements

The ideal Financial Administrator will have a Bachelors degree in Accounting/Finance/Business Administration.

Other requirements for the Financial Administrator role include and are not limited to:

  • 7+ years of grant accounting experience
  • Any ERP experience
  • Proven experience working with financial projects
  • Excellent communication skills
